colors.bm2 has dimensions 128x40. From what I have found, each line is associated with one thing in the game, and most of these "things" have 128 frames from which to animate. Here is what I have found so far about each line in this image file: 1. Controls background colors (animated) (from frame 1 to 128) 2. Controls most-inner border color of things like player box and radar (animated) (from frame 1 to 128) 3. Controls middle border color of things like player box and radar (animated) (from frame 1 to 128) 4. Controls most-outer border color of things like player box and radar (animated) (from frame 1 to 128) 5. Unknown 6. Unknown 7. Unknown 8. Unknown 9. Unknown 10. …
